In Khost Province, 50 tons of expired and substandard medicines, food items, and medical supplies were destroyed

The medicines, food products, and medical supplies were collected during the months of Aqrab, Qaws, Jadi, and Dalwa by inspection and monitoring teams of the Khost Public Health Directorate from private healthcare facilities and food shops. They were later destroyed in the presence of relevant officials.
